Dr Woo is a UK-trained Consultant Eye Specialist sub-specialising in Cataract Surgery and Complex Glaucoma. He returned to Malaysia in 2019 after spending over 20 years in the United Kingdom and joined ISEC, where he is currently Assistant Medical Director. Dr Woo has a particular interest in customised, small-incision Cataract Surgery and the management of Glaucoma using Minimally-invasive Glauco
ma Surgery (MIGS). He was the first Eye Surgeon to establish a MIGS service in Northeast England. Dr Woo also manages complex Glaucoma cases using a broad range of treatment options including filtration surgery (Moorfields Safer Surgery System), glaucoma drainage devices, and laser. Prior to returning home to Malaysia, Dr Woo was one of a select few high-volume cataract surgeons at the well-regarded Cataract Treatment Centre (CTC) at Sunderland Eye Infirmary. He has also worked as a Consultant Eye Specialist at York Teaching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ust. Dr Woo completed a comprehensive 7-year Ophthalmology specialist-training program in the North East of England following a competitive selection process. He then commenced his Glaucoma Fellowship training at Moorfields Eye Hospital in London and spent 2 years working with some of the most prominent and pioneering ophthalmologists in the world. Dr Woo graduated from University College London Medical School where he was awarded a scholarship to study Medicine. During his time at UCL, he received a second scholarship to complete an Intercalated BSc in Tumour Biology. Dr Woo has been awarded Fellowship of the Royal College of Ophthalmologists in London (FRCOphth) and the UK Certificate of Completion of Training in Ophthalmology (CCT). He is on the UK General Medical Council (GMC) Specialist Register for Ophthalmology and has also been recognised as an Eye Specialist by the National Specialist Register (NSR) of Malaysia. Dr Woo has a keen interest in medical education and training and has served as both the Foundation Program Tutor and Undergraduate Tutor at Sunderland Eye Infirmary. He was also Educational Supervisor to numerous UK Ophthalmology registrars and took an active role in their pastoral care as well as their clinical and surgical training. Dr Woo is an Examiner for the Royal College of Ophthalmologists for the Refraction Certificate and FRCOphth Fellowship Examinations. He is regularly invited to deliver lectures at academic meetings and also serves as a reviewer for several scientific journals in Ophthalmology.
